CONFIG_ARMV8_M_SE

(No prompt – not directly user assignable.)

Type: bool

Help

This option signifies the use of an ARMv8-M processor implementation (Baseline or Mainline) supporting the Security Extensions.

Direct dependencies

(ARMV8_M_BASELINE || ARMV8_M_MAINLINE) && CPU_CORTEX_M && ARM

(Includes any dependencies from if’s and menus.)

Defaults

No defaults. Implicitly defaults to n.

Kconfig definition

At arch/arm/core/cortex_m/Kconfig:236

Included via Kconfig:10Kconfig.zephyr:23arch/Kconfig:16arch/arm/Kconfig:26arch/arm/core/Kconfig:162

Menu path: (top menu) → ARM Options

config ARMV8_M_SE
    bool
    select CPU_CORTEX_M_HAS_SPLIM if !ARM_NONSECURE_FIRMWARE && (ARMV8_M_BASELINE || ARMV8_M_MAINLINE) && CPU_CORTEX_M && ARM
    depends on (ARMV8_M_BASELINE || ARMV8_M_MAINLINE) && CPU_CORTEX_M && ARM
    help
      This option signifies the use of an ARMv8-M processor
      implementation (Baseline or Mainline) supporting the
      Security Extensions.

(Definitions include propagated dependencies, including from if’s and menus.)